**Handover — formula sandbox (Parsleyfield)**

For on-call: user formulas run in the Cinderbox sandbox; the worker pool sometimes wedges after a timeout burst. If that happens, drain the pool, then restart the evaluator service — never kill workers individually, it corrupts the queue.

Restarting requires unlocking the evaluator keystore; the recovery passphrase is below.

recovery phrase for fahog-yahif: wenael-fraox

Release checklist — Pepperwick 7.4, tax-rate lookup cache

[ ] Warm the tax-rate lookup cache before flipping traffic — if you skip this, the first few hundred checkouts in each region will hit the slow path and support will get "checkout spinning" tickets. The warmer script lives in the deploy tooling and takes about six minutes for the full region set. Once it finishes, spot-check a couple of cart totals in the Averlane staging store. Log the warm-up as complete against the build token just below.

session token of kahog-bahif = htk9_f63daec35

Subject: DR drill notice — Cronmove cutover

Team,

Next Tuesday we run a disaster-recovery drill covering the migration of legacy cron jobs onto the Lattice workflow engine. During the two-hour window, scheduled jobs may show as paused in the support console; this is expected. If customers report missing digests, do not retrigger manually. Should the drill require restoring the Lattice scheduler vault, use the recovery passphrase below.

vault phrase of yaguf-hahaf = druath-holix